Onset Simplifies Weather Data Monitoring, Management, and Reporting with Latest Release of HOBOlink® Software
BOURNE, Mass. (PRWEB) December 14, 2017 -- Onset, a world leader in data loggers and weather stations, today announced the newest release of HOBOlink, the company’s web-enabled software platform designed for HOBO RX3000 Remote Monitoring Systems. Now featuring integration with Google Maps and Weather Underground, as well as a responsive design, the new HOBOlink version simplifies the monitoring, management, and reporting of weather data.
HOBOlink works with Onset’s research-grade HOBO RX3000 Weather Stations to provide research scientists, meteorologists, and others with instant access to site-specific environmental data anywhere, anytime. Delivered as a cloud service, it allows users to easily access current and historical data via their web browsers or mobile devices, set alarm notifications and relay activations, and control HOBO RX3000 web-based data logging systems. The new version builds on the existing functionality with three new features:
- Seamless integration with Weather Underground (WU), the popular commercial weather service, means HOBOlink users can easily and automatically push weather data to WU through a simple interface. Users simply match up their sensors with the corresponding WU measurements, and the data gets pushed at regular intervals.
- New Google Maps integration empowers HOBOlink users to quickly see all of their geographically distributed HOBO devices and drill down on the details. By hovering over the device icons, users can see readings from the last connection, alarm status, and more.
- A new responsive design automatically adjusts the view of HOBOlink on the screen to let users take advantage of all the features from their mobile phones and tablets.

Pricing and availability
The newest release of the HOBOLink platform is available today, and monthly data plans range from free to $300 per year, depending on users’ requirements. Additionally, an API (application programming interface) is available to organizations that want to integrate energy and environmental data from HOBOlink with custom software applications.
